Sometimes our challenges seem too big, our pain too overwhelming … and there's only one question we can think ask: “O Lord, will You help me?” Regardless of our struggle—from health scares to financial troubles and relationship woes—Complete God Confidence shares forty engaging stories that illustrate the liberating assurance of 1 John 5:13-15.

This forty day devotional, based on 1 John 5:13-15, delivers exactly what the title promises. Every day there is a different example of how God helped someone in a time of need and their confidence and trust in God grew as a result.
This book encouraged me to rely more on God, and to trust Him more. So many times I get caught up in all the details of my day--all the things I need to do--that I forget to invite him in, lean on Him and let Him guide me in all the areas of my life.
I highly recommend buying this book and letting the short, daily devotional encourage you to develop greater God confidence.
